Organic Dye Compound Using Triphenylamine with Bulky Substituent as Electron Donating Group, Semiconductor Thin Film Electrode, Photoelectric Conversion Device, and Photoelectrochemical Solar Cell Using the Same

An organic compound for a sensitized organic dye that has a large steric hindrance to improve the open-circuit voltage of a cobalt complex redox dye-sensitized solar cell and can easily expand a π-electron transfer site, and the organic compound It is an object of the present invention to provide a semiconductor thin film electrode, a photoelectric conversion element and the like using an organic dye as an organic dye, and the organic compound has a large steric hindrance and obstructs the proximity of cobalt complex redox to the titanium oxide surface. It is represented by the following general formula (1) having a donor structure based on a skeleton. Wherein L is an electron transporting linking group containing at least one heterocyclic ring selected from a thiophene ring, a furan ring, a pyrrole ring and the like, and R 1, R 2, R 3 and R 4 are each independently an alkyl group. A substituent bonded to at least one donor structure selected from a group, R5 is a substituent bonded to at least one electron transporting linking group selected from an alkyl group, etc., M is a hydrogen atom or salt Represents a forming cation, and n represents an integer of 1 to 6.)
